Atomistic Modeling of Thermomechanical and Microstructural Evolution in Additive Friction Stir Deposition
2025-12-25
Abstract excerpt
This study presents the first atomistic modeling investigation of Additive Friction Stir Deposition (AFSD), providing detailed insights into thermomechanical and microstructural evolution at the nanoscale.
